Tenure appointment definition

Tenure appointment means an appointment for an unlim- ited period granted to a ranked faculty member by the board.
Tenure appointment means an appointment for an unlimited period granted to a ranked faculty member by the board upon the affirmative recommendation of the appropriate academic department, or its functional equivalent, and the chancellor of an institution via the president of the system.
Tenure appointment means appointment of a person for a specified period, at the expiry of which the appointment shall automatically stand terminated, unless the appointment is renewed before the expiry of the specified period.
